释义

Templates are pre-designed patterns or shapes used as a starting point to create something new, like documents, websites, or physical objects.

用法与细微差别

Commonly refers to digital contexts like "Word templates" or "website templates," but can also be physical outlines. Often plural. In tech, often means a file you copy/modify. Not the same as a 'form' (which collects information), though overlap exists.
